| The terminology “genre†is originally applied in literature. It is the definition of “genreâ€and “genre analysis†given by John Swales in 1981 that makes genre enter the field of linguistics. Swales considers genre as a class of communicative events. As an independent genre, preface has specific generic structure and linguistic features. Based on Swales’ move-step theory and Bhatia’s move-strategy theory, this thesis tends to carry on a contrastive study on Chinese and English self-made prefaces in linguistic monographs from generic structure and linguistic features respectively.This study makes a contrastive analysis to Chinese and English self-made prefaces with qualitative and quantitative analysis methods. The objects of the study are forty self-made prefaces. In the forty prefaces, twenty Chinese ones and twenty English ones are included.Through the analysis of forty self-made prefaces, the author of this study summarizes that generic structure of self-made prefaces in linguistic monographs consists of seven moves,Move 1 Stating the field, Move 2 General information of the book, Move 3 Book description,Move 4 Usage of the book, Move5 Acknowledgement, Move 6 Self-abasement and Move 7Signature. Each move contains many steps. The distribution and use of move in self-made prefaces are different in Chinese and English. In Chinese prefaces, Move 1 Stating the field,Move 2 General information of the book, Move 6 Self-abasement and Move 7 Signature are obligatory moves. In English prefaces, the obligatory moves are Move 1 Stating the field,Move 2 General information of the book and Move 3 Book description. Through the contrastive analysis of linguistic features of self-made prefaces, the author of this thesis finds that the use of modal verbs, pronouns, voice, tense and parallelism are different in Chinese and English self-made prefaces.This thesis reveals the generic structure of Chinese and English self-made prefaces in linguistic monographs and analyzes linguistic features of each move of linguistic monograph’s self-made prefaces. It provides examples and framework for contrastive genre analysis on self-made preface, and enriches the theory of genre analysis.
